(NOTE: these symbols might have different significance and meaning depending on country!) 3′ 5″ could mean 3 feet and 5 inches (of length), or 3 minutes and 5 seconds (of time). WebThe international standard symbol for a foot is "ft" (see ISO 31-1, Annex A). In some cases, the foot is denoted by a prime, which is often approximated by an apostrophe, and the inch by a double prime. For example, 6 feet 2 inches is denoted by 6′2″. green ember heather and smalls

WebThreads per Inch: Literally a measure of the number of crests per unit of length measured along the axis of the thread. The number of threads/inch for a thread series is given by standard and may be found in thread tables. The Tap Chart shown later in this document gives the number of threads/inch based upon threads series and nominal diameter.
